Study Notes

Pearl Formation

  • Pearl is an organic gem that forms in the body of a mollusk
  • Nacre is the natural substance produced by pearl-bearing mollusks to make pearls
  • Aragonite is a crystallized form of calcium carbonate found in nacre
  • Conchiolin is the organic "glue" in nacre that holds aragonite platelets together

Types of Pearls

  • Natural pearl: forms without human assistance
  • Cultured pearl: forms as the result of human intervention in the formation process
  • Cultured blister pearl: grown around a nucleus implanted under the mantle tissue inside a mollusk's shell
  • Non-nacreous pearl: has a non-concentric structure of aragonite crystals resulting in different luster and appearance from nacreous pearls

Pearl Production

  • Coin-bead/spherical-bead (CBSB) production: a three-step freshwater cultivation process involving a series of distinct growth periods
  • Mabé: an assembly composed of a nacre dome, filler, and a mother-of-pearl backing

Pearl Industry

  • Bead nucleus: a bead used as the core of a cultured pearl, usually made from a freshwater mussel shell
  • Mantle-tissue piece: a small square of mantle tissue cut from a donor mollusk and implanted in a host mollusk
  • Processor: a company that prepares cultured pearls for the market
  • Hank: a number of similar cultured pearl strands bundled together
  • Strand: a simple necklace typically composed of pearls; also, pearls very close to the same size strung without a clasp for wholesale marketing
  • Uniform strand: a necklace featuring pearls that are very nearly the same size
  • Graduated strand: a necklace with the largest pearl in the center and progressively smaller pearls approaching the clasp
